During IFA 2024 in Berlin, we had the chance to see the EcoFlow DELTA Pro 3 portable power Station, is a high-capacity energy storage solution designed for various power needs, from home backup to outdoor activities and emergencies.

It boasts a 3,600Wh capacity, expandable up to 25,000Wh with additional batteries, making it ideal for long-term power use. Its robust design allows it to power heavy appliances, charge small devices, and provide reliable backup during power outages.

The DELTA Pro 3 offers diverse output options, including six AC outlets delivering 3,600W, with a surge capability of up to 7,200W for high-demand devices. Additionally, it features multiple USB-A, USB-C, and DC ports for charging electronics and appliances. For quick recharges, the unit supports EV-grade fast charging, replenishing its battery in under two hours using a standard AC outlet. It also accepts solar input, up to 1,600W, making it a sustainable power source for off-grid setups.

A key feature of the DELTA Pro 3 is its smart app control, allowing users to monitor and manage power usage remotely through their smartphones. This includes real-time energy tracking, system optimization, and remote control of the device.

Built for portability, the DELTA Pro 3 includes a durable casing and a telescopic handle for easier transportation. This makes it a versatile option for home use, camping, RV trips, and emergency scenarios. Its eco-friendly charging options and vast capacity make it one of the most comprehensive portable power stations available today.

As of 2024, the EcoFlow DELTA Pro 3 is priced around $3,699 and is available through major retailers, including the official EcoFlow website, Amazon, and specialty electronics stores. Its additional battery packs and solar panels can also be purchased separately to enhance its power storage and efficiency.

Specs Details
Capacity 4096Wh
Power Output 4000W, 6000W (X-Boost)
Additional Battery Support Supports up to two DELTA Pro 3 Smart Extra Batteries / DELTA Pro Smart Extra Batteries
AC Output 7 outlets, 4000W Max. (Surge 8000W)
Max Device(s) Power (X-Boost) 6000W
USB-A Fast Charge USB-A*2, 5V 2.4A, 9V 2A, 12V 1.5A, 18W Max
USB-C Output USB-C*2, 5/9/12/15/20V 5A 100W Max
12V DC Output 12.6V/30A 378W Total, DC5521 * 1, 5A Max., Anderson Port * 1, 30A Max.
AC Charging Input 100-240V~15A, 50/60HZ, 120V 1800W Max., 240V 3600W Max.
Solar Charging Input 2600W, 2 ports: HPV:30-150V/15A, 1600W Max., LPV:11-60V/20A, 1000W Max.
Car Charging Input 12V 8A Max., 48V 20A Max.
Battery Chemistry LFP
Cycle Life 4000 cycles to 80% capacity
Connection WiFi 2.4GHz/Bluetooth/CAN
Net Weight 51.5kg (113.54 lb)
Dimensions 693mm*341mm*410mm
